Young Electric Bike Users: Protected & Battery-Operated Adventures
Introducing your kid to the joys of cycling just got even better with the rise of junior eBikes! These wonderful machines offer a extra push that makes slopes feel less daunting and longer trips more pleasant. However, well-being remains the top focus. It’s crucial to guarantee that your youngster wears a properly fitted protective head covering and understands basic traffic rules. Consider starting with a guided practice area, like a local field, before venturing onto paths. Periodic maintenance, including checking stopping power and tire firmness, is also essential for a smooth and unforgettable experience. Plus, setting speed limits is a straightforward way to regulate the riding adventure and keep everyone safe.
